What Safety Precautions Should Be Taken When Handling Hot Melt Adhesive Powder?

Hot melt adhesive powders, such as those produced by Nantong Feiang Composite Materials Co., Ltd., are indispensable in industries ranging from solar panel manufacturing to automotive interiors and footwear production. These thermoplastic materials—including EVA, PA, PES, and TPU formulations—offer exceptional bonding strength and versatility. However, their handling requires strict adherence to safety protocols to mitigate risks associated with high temperatures, fine particulates, and chemical exposure. Below, we outline critical precautions to ensure workplace safety while maximizing operational efficiency.
1. Personal Protective Equipment (PPE): A Non-Negotiable First Line of Defense
Hot melt adhesive powders generate fine particulates during processing, which can irritate the eyes, skin, and respiratory system. Additionally, molten adhesive poses burn risks. To address these hazards:
Respiratory Protection: Wear NIOSH-approved N95 masks or powered air-purifying respirators (PAPRs) to prevent inhalation of airborne particles.
Skin and Eye Protection: Use heat-resistant gloves, long-sleeved clothing, and safety goggles to shield against splashes and accidental contact with hot materials.
Footwear: Anti-slip, closed-toe shoes minimize injury risks in environments where spills may occur.

2. Dust Control: Preventing Combustible Dust Hazards
Fine adhesive powders can form explosive mixtures when suspended in air at critical concentrations (as low as 20 g/m³ for some polymers). To mitigate this:
Ventilation Systems: Install localized exhaust ventilation (LEV) near processing equipment to capture dust at the source.
Regular Cleaning: Implement a strict housekeeping schedule using vacuum systems rated for combustible dust—never use compressed air, which disperses particles.
Static Electricity Management: Ground equipment and use anti-static containers to prevent sparks that could ignite dust clouds.

3. Temperature Management: Avoiding Thermal Hazards
Molten hot melt adhesives typically operate between 120°C and 200°C, posing severe burn risks. Ensure:
Precision Heating Equipment: Use temperature-controlled melters with automatic shutoff features to prevent overheating.
Clear Signage: Mark hot surfaces and restricted zones with high-visibility warnings.
Emergency Protocols: Train staff to respond to spills or equipment malfunctions using thermally insulated tools and barriers.

4. Safe Storage and Handling Practices
Improper storage of adhesive powders increases fire risks and material degradation. Key measures include:
Climate-Controlled Storage: Maintain temperatures below 30°C and relative humidity under 50% to prevent caking or premature activation.
Segregation: Store powders away from oxidizers, acids, and ignition sources.
Sealed Containers: Use airtight, labeled containers to minimize moisture absorption and cross-contamination.

5. Training and Emergency Preparedness
Human error accounts for over 70% of industrial accidents. Regular training should cover:
Material Safety Data Sheets (MSDS): Review hazard classifications and first-aid measures for specific adhesive formulations.
Fire Response: Equip facilities with Class D fire extinguishers (for combustible metals) and train teams to avoid water-based suppression, which can escalate dust explosions.
Spill Management: Use non-sparking tools to clean spills and dispose of waste in designated hazardous material containers.
